Default Underwater wrecks on radar???



I played yestrday and tonight again same quick mission:
ASUW intercept with Akula and SW...I went to PD slowly then i sreamed wire and rised ESm mast..as soon as i managed to get ping from esm and sonar tracker to same master I managed to sink both ships relativly fast(within 6-7mins)..So i droped contacts on nav map and i then i surfaced to enjoy the raide on state 5 sea...

So i retracted my floating wire..rised all my masts(exept periscope),started to ventilate and of course i rised radar mast..and then:bingo!!! some 4nm from me was surface contact!!!...1st time i was liek ups...crsh dive lower all masts...go under layer and pretend that im not here..but sonar didnt discovered nothing...when this happened again i realised that radar contact was very close to my last target so i then enabled Show truth and i realised that radar actualy picked dead ship on bottom of the ocean!..i know that wrecks can be shallow but WTH???If radar can detect underwater contacts then why do u need sonar?

So i asume that this is just a bug!..but very annoying 1 similar things happened also in OHP mission when u need to make to open sea from river(and some small attacking craft opposing u)

any 1 else had same problem?..as far as i can remember this was same on 1.00 and on 1.03 with or without LWAMI (preview version ) mod ..
